    What if our team has been logging things inconsistently for years, can that be fixed? +
    Yes, and it’s one of the most common problems we solve. The cleanup and enrichment process is specifically designed to fix years of inconsistent data entry by merging duplicates, standardizing formats, filling missing information from verified sources, and implementing governance systems that keep the CRM accurate moving forward.     Can we still manually override automated CRM actions when needed? +
    Always. Automation handles repetitive, predictable workflows, while your team retains full control over adjustments, approvals, and manual interventions as needed. Every CRM automation we build includes human override functionality so the system remains flexible and practical for real-world operations.
